Capture Window dialog: Win32 settings
 Child sub-menus auto-capturing
This feature is helpful when you need to capture and to document a lot of menus and their submenus. Turning this option on allows you to capture only a top level menu and Dr.Explain will automatically parse and capture all its subsidiaries menus itself, and will add them to the project tree. The structure of the sub menus will be represented in the project tree as well.
This feature saves much time!
Note: This feature works only with standard Win32 menus. Test it first.

 Menu bar auto-capturing
Check this option to capture a window's menu bar along with the window itself. The screenshot of the menu bar will be inserted into the project as a separate topic page. That page will be a subtopic of the captured window's page.

 Number of parent menus to capture
If you are capturing a pop up menu this drop down allows you to specify how many levels of parent menus must be drawn on the screenshot.
This is helpful if you wish to demonstrate how to locate the current pop up menu. Its parent menus will be drawn in a fade out manner.
Note: This feature works only with standard Win32 menus. Test it first.
